Wranglers Add O'Neill in Net

February 1, 2013 - ECHL (ECHL)
Las Vegas Wranglers News Release


Las Vegas - The Las Vegas Wranglers announced today that goaltender Jody O'Neill has been traded to the team from the Stockton Thunder in exchange for future considerations.

O'Neill, 24, comes to Las Vegas after appearing in one game for the Thunder this season, making ten saves in a game against the San Francisco Bulls on Jan. 20. The 6-foot-1, 180-pound rookie goalie made his ECHL debut with the Thunder last season after four years (2008-12) at Dartmouth College, posting a 26-35-6 record, 2.99 goals-against average and a .910 save percentage. In his freshman season with the Big Green, the Nepean, Ontario native earned both the Eastern Collegiate Athletic Conference and the Ivy League's Rookie of the Year awards.
